8,633,222 is a composite number, even.
8,633,222 (eight million six hundred thirty-three thousand two hundred twenty-two) is an even 7-digit number. It is a composite number with 16 divisors, and factors as 2 × 13 × 223 × 1,489. Written other ways, in hexadecimal, 0x83BB86.

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 8633222, here are decompositions:
- 79 + 8633143 = 8633222
- 109 + 8633113 = 8633222
- 193 + 8633029 = 8633222
- 331 + 8632891 = 8633222
- 421 + 8632801 = 8633222
- 463 + 8632759 = 8633222
- 523 + 8632699 = 8633222
- 601 + 8632621 = 8633222
Showing the first eight; more decompositions exist.
